One of the most highly anticipated openings of 2023, DaNico at College and Bathurst is a stunner. The swanky restaurant is set in a heritage building and will make your jaw drop when you first walk in.

Designed by Liberty Entertainment Group's Nadia Di Donato, the space hosts an impressive wine cellar displaying international treasures, stretching 30 feet into the air. There are cozy velvet booths, marble counters, Salvador Dalí art, Versace ceramics and sultry dark-wood finishes. DaNico was just shortlisted for best restaurant design awards, both in the Americas and globally. Undoubtedly one of the best restaurants in Toronto, DaNico is helmed by Michelin-recognized chef-partner Daniele Corona (Don Alfonso 1890). Corona's dishes here skew Italian, inspired by his time on the Amalfi coast. We'll just come right out and say it; we'll be surprised if DaNico doesn't land on Toronto's 2024 Michelin Guide. Each course is a one-two-punch of bold, creative presentation and layered flavours — and the best way to savour them is with Corona's signature tasting menu.
